SUMCASES computes the sum of the values of a series of cases of its argument parameter in the current solution
Syntax
SUMCASES(Parameter, FromCase, ToCase)
Arguments
- Parameter to be calculated in the multi-case solution (or in an object)
- FromCase case number (row of a table) to start with
- ToCase case number to stop
- The SUMCASES function can be used to compute e.g. the advancing average of Parameter or as a primitive form of integration by summing the values of Parameter from all cases from FromCase up to the current case. When current case > ToCase, the sum up to ToCase is returned.
Examples
B# = SUMCASES(A, 3, 6)
returns the following result for a variation of parameter A from 1-10 (A = 1(1)10):
